Dorridge
CC was founded in 1928 as
SHIRLEY CRICKET CLUB playing its first games in Tidbury Green and
Shirley Park before moving to its present
ground in
Earlswood Road Dorridge in 1952. The club was renamed DORRIDGE in 1969. We celebrated our 75th anniversary in 2004 with a fixture against an MCCC XI. On 12 Dec 2007 Dorridge merged with Hockley Heath Cricket Club. For the insomniacs: The New DCC Constitution For the 2008
season the club
will run 4 teams on Saturday, 4 on Sunday (incl a Ladies team)
and Under 9, U11, U13, U15, and U17 youth teams. The Sat 1st's and 2nd's play in THE BIRMINGHAM & DISTRICT PREMIER LEAGUE The
Saturday
3rd & 4th teams play
in the COTSWOLD HILLS LEAGUE,
using Hockley Heath CC's Grove Lane ground. Two Sunday teams play in THE WARWICKSHIRE LEAGUE, with a 3rd team playing friendlies. DCC has a thriving youth coaching system and we pride ourselves in developing many of our present First & Second team players. Many youngsters are getting games with the "old men" in the Thirds & Fourths and the Sunday 2nds. We are
